In a classic demonstration a rifle is held level and aimed at a suspended object, traditionally a stuffed monkey, as the target. If the rifle is rigged to shoot at the moment the target is released a hit is guaranteed regardless of the speed with which the bullet flies. Since 3D Mechanics allows us to attach our viewpoint to any mass, we can view these events not only from a stationary reference frame but also from the speeding bullet. The figures on the left show views from the stationary frame and those on the right are taken from the vantage point of the bullet. In the latter pictures it is clear that we are assured of scoring a hit.
